Elementa are recruiting for an SEMH/SCLN Learning Support Assistant for a specialist primary provision in Gloucester, catering for children aged 5–11.
The children who attend the school have an EHCP to support their SEMH (Social, Emotional and Mental Health) and SCLN (Speech, Communication and Language Needs). Your role will be to support teaching staff in delivering a high-quality, inclusive provision for all pupils.
This can be a challenging but highly rewarding environment. Some pupils may display behaviours that require patience, resilience, and strong behaviour management skills. Previous experience working in a specialist provision, primary setting, or with children with additional needs is essential.
Due to the level of support required, a DBS on the Update Service is necessary, as delays in processing a new DBS could impact start dates and staffing levels.
You will act as a positive role model for pupils, providing effective educational and pastoral support. Key responsibilities include:
- Providing academic and pastoral support to pupils to help them overcome barriers to learning
- Supporting teaching staff in planning and adapting resources to meet individual needs
- Working collaboratively with teachers and support staff to share effective strategies
- Responding appropriately to challenging behaviour as part of a team
- Supporting pupils to make positive choices around behaviour, attendance, and social interactions
- Helping to build strong relationships between the school and families to enhance outcomes
- Adhering to safeguarding and confidentiality procedures at all times
- Monitoring, recording, and contributing to the evaluation of pupil progress and wellbeing
- Promoting high standards and contributing to a culture of shared good practice
- Supporting whole-school reward systems and positive behaviour approaches
- Encouraging pupils to develop social, emotional, and cultural understanding
- Monitoring individual health needs and communicating these effectively to staff
